cantus firmus
can·tus fir·mus
[
kàntəss fúrməss
]
(
plural
can·tus fir·mi
[
kàntəss fúr m
]
)
noun
Definition:
main melody:
a melody, often derived from chant, that forms the basis of a composition to which other melodic lines are added
[
< Latin, "firm song"
]
